38 §610-D. Residential Wood Stove Replacement Fund
§610-D. Residential Wood Stove Replacement Fund 1. Fund established. The Residential Wood Stove Replacement Fund, referred to in this section as “the fund,” is established as a nonlapsing fund administered by the department for the purpose of providing financial incentives for the replacement of wood stoves with cleaner alternatives. 38 §603-A. Low sulfur fuel
§603-A. Low sulfur fuel 1. Scope. This section applies to those fuel-burning sources in the State that are not required to achieve the lower emission rates of new source performance standards or as required to satisfy the case-by-case requirements of best available control technology or best available retrofit technology. 38 §605. Malfunctions
§605. Malfunctions Any person owning or operating any emission source that suffers a malfunction or breakdown in any component part and that malfunction or breakdown causes a violation of any emission standards shall notify the commissioner within 48 hours and submit a written report to the department on a quarterly basis. 38 §606-A. Tire-derived fuel
§606-A. Tire-derived fuel Any physical or operational change of an industrial power boiler that does not result in an increase in permitted emissions and that is undertaken for the purpose of allowing the source to burn tire-derived fuel is not a modification of the source or emissions unit pursuant to regulations implementing section 590.
